    Common Types of Fees on PSEIBEYONDSE

    Navigating the world of PSEIBEYONDSE means understanding the different types of fees you might encounter. These aren't just random charges; they each cover specific services and functionalities that the platform offers. Let's break down some of the most common ones you'll likely see. Transaction fees are the most straightforward. These are charged every time you buy or sell a stock. The fee is usually a small percentage of the total transaction value. Think of it as a commission for executing your trade. Then there are subscription fees, which give you access to premium features and data. Many platforms offer tiered subscriptions, with each level offering more advanced tools and information. The higher the tier, the more you'll pay, but the more insights you'll gain. Data fees cover the cost of providing real-time market data. This includes stock prices, trading volumes, and other key metrics. Access to this data is essential for making informed trading decisions. Management fees are typically associated with managed accounts or investment portfolios. These fees cover the cost of having a professional manage your investments. This can be a good option if you don't have the time or expertise to manage your portfolio yourself. Lastly, there are withdrawal fees which some platforms charge a fee when you withdraw funds from your account.

    Knowing about these different fees helps you budget and make informed decisions. Now, let’s dive deeper into each of these fees to give you a clearer picture. Transaction fees are generally a percentage of the trade value and can vary depending on the broker or platform you use. For instance, some brokers offer lower fees for high-volume traders, while others may charge a flat fee per trade. Subscription fees are usually recurring, such as monthly or annually, and they unlock a variety of premium features. These features might include advanced charting tools, in-depth research reports, and exclusive access to market analysis. Data fees are crucial for staying informed about market movements. Real-time data can give you an edge in making timely and profitable trades. Management fees are typically a percentage of the assets under management (AUM). This means the more assets you have managed, the higher the fee. It’s essential to weigh the cost against the potential returns you might achieve with professional management. Withdrawal fees can vary significantly, with some brokers charging a flat fee per withdrawal and others charging a percentage of the withdrawal amount. Always check the fee structure before making a withdrawal to avoid surprises. By understanding each of these fees, you can make more strategic choices about how you use PSEIBEYONDSE and optimize your investment costs.

    How to Minimize Fees

    Okay, nobody likes paying extra, right? So, let’s talk about minimizing those fees on PSEIBEYONDSE. There are several smart strategies you can use to keep more of your hard-earned money in your pocket. Firstly, be strategic about your trading frequency. The more you trade, the more you pay in transaction fees. Consider consolidating your trades or investing for the long term to reduce the number of transactions. Also, take advantage of fee waivers. Some platforms offer fee waivers for certain activities, such as maintaining a minimum account balance or participating in promotional offers. Keep an eye out for these opportunities. Opt for cost-effective order types. Market orders, while convenient, can sometimes result in higher fees. Limit orders allow you to specify the price you're willing to pay, potentially saving you money. Consider using a broker with lower fees. Research different brokers and compare their fee structures. Some brokers offer significantly lower fees than others, so it's worth shopping around. Review your subscription level regularly. Make sure you're not paying for features you don't need. If you're not using all the features of your current subscription level, downgrade to a lower tier. Automate your investments. Setting up automated investments can help you avoid emotional trading decisions, which can often lead to unnecessary transactions and fees.

    By implementing these strategies, you can significantly reduce the amount you pay in fees on PSEIBEYONDSE. Now, let's dig a bit deeper into each of these methods. Being strategic about trading frequency involves carefully planning your trades and avoiding impulsive decisions. For example, instead of making several small trades throughout the week, try to consolidate your investments into fewer, larger transactions. This can save you a significant amount in transaction fees. Taking advantage of fee waivers requires staying informed about the promotions and offers available on the platform. Some brokers may waive fees for new accounts or for referring friends. Be sure to read the fine print and understand the requirements for each waiver. Choosing cost-effective order types means understanding the different types of orders and how they can impact your fees. Market orders, which execute immediately at the best available price, can sometimes result in slippage, leading to higher costs. Limit orders, on the other hand, allow you to set the maximum price you're willing to pay, potentially saving you money. Using a broker with lower fees is one of the most effective ways to minimize your costs. Compare the fee structures of different brokers and look for those that offer competitive rates. Some brokers also offer commission-free trading on certain stocks or ETFs, which can further reduce your expenses. Reviewing your subscription level regularly ensures that you're not paying for features you don't need. If you're only using a few basic tools, consider downgrading to a lower tier to save money. Automating your investments can help you stick to your investment plan and avoid emotional trading decisions. Set up recurring investments into a diversified portfolio and let the power of compounding work its magic. By following these tips, you can take control of your fees and maximize your investment returns on PSEIBEYONDSE.
